COBBLER is getting challenged this month on retrieving hard to reach items, such as keys under a car. This is a very important skill and has helped so many of our clients. We are now combining various cues with our retrieve and asking him to hold things a lot longer...

Cobbler enjoyed a movie at the cinema and did really well! Sometimes, movie theatres can be difficult for assistance dogs. They must hold a “down” while surrounded by tempting, tasty treats like popcorn and candy which litter the floor. There is also often...
